What you'll do:

  • Design and implement complex features in Walmart Android applications.
  • Work closely with product and design teams to optimize the experience for Android platform.
  • Analyze and optimize Android applications.
  • Experiment with new technologies and features and build quick prototypes.
  • Participate in managing code & configurations for multiple environments, release management process, creating and maintaining environment configuration and controls, code integrity and work closely with platform team.
  • Analyze business requirements, storyboards and similar artifacts of the scrum process, work in an agile development environment with a quick turnaround time and iterative builds.
  • Problem solve and troubleshoot design and development issues and provide appropriate solutions.
  • Communicate effectively, both written and verbal, with technical and non-technical cross-functional teams.
  • Provide guidance and mentorship to junior engineers.
  • Knowledge of standard tools for optimizing and testing code.
  • A desire to work in a fast-paced and challenging work environment.

What you'll bring:

  • 5+ years of experience in various elements of full-stack software development.
  • 3+ years of experience building native Android apps in Java/Kotlin .
  • Shipped one or more Android applications which are still available in the Google PlayStore .
  • Excellent problem solving, critical thinking and communication skills.
